SmartPLS is a software application for the design of structural equation models (SEM) on a graphical user interface (GUI). These models can be measured with the method of partial least squares (PLS)-analysis.

Some highlights available in SmartPLS4

Endogeneity assessment usign the Gaussian copula approach.

Necessary condition analysis (NCA) including significance testing

Path analysis, PROCESS and Regression models

Multiple moderation (e.g., three-way interactions)

Accounting for scale type of variables in most algorithms

Standardized, unstandardized and mean-centered PLS-SEM analysis

SmartPLS 4: Testing structural hypotheses

How to interpret output and test a structural hypothesis using beta, p-value, R-square, and f-square. 

SmartPLS 4: Validating a (reflective) measurement model

How to validate a reflective measurement model, includings tests for convergent and discriminant validity and reliability.

SmartPLS 4: Serial and Specific Indirect Effects (Mediation)

The results of the PLS-SEM algorithm and the bootstrap procedure include the direct, the total indirect effect, the specific indirect effects, and the total effect.

SmartPLS 4: MICOM Measurement invariance and MGA Multigroup Analysis

How to run and interpret a measurement invariance test via permutation analysis and MICOM, and then how to check multigroup comparisons at the structural level.

SmartPLS 4: Formative higher order endogenous factor model

How to run a complex PLS-SEM model with a higher order construct that is both formative and endogenous. This is done in two stages by leveraging latent variable scores and the repeated indicator approach.
